How Your Diet Can Cause a Fishy Smell Down There and What to Do About It

Many women are amazed to know that what they assume can directly influence how their private parts smell. Vaginal odor is natural, and mild scents are usually harmless. However, if you spot a fishy smell, diet may be one of the hidden reasons. Let’s explore how food choices can affect vaginal health and what you can do to restore balance.

Foods That Can Trigger a Fishy Smell

1. Fish and Seafood

It may sound obvious, but consuming large amounts of fish and seafood can sometimes cause your vaginal fluids to carry a stronger odor. This is especially true for oily fish such as salmon, tuna, or mackerel. Compounds like trimethylamine can pass through your system and create a noticeable fishy scent.

2. Foods High in Sulfur

Garlic, onions, broccoli, cauliflower, and eggs all  sulfur compounds. While they are healthy, sulfur can produce sharp odors that are released not only through sweat and breath but also through vaginal discharge.

3. Sugary Foods and Refined Carbs

High sugar intake boosts the growth of bad bacteria and yeast in the vaginal area. This imbalance often leads to bacterial vaginosis or yeast infections, both of which can produce a strong, unpleasant smell. Soda, candy, and white bread are popular culprits.

4. Alcohol, Coffee, and Smoking

Alcohol and caffeine dehydrate the body, changing natural lubrication and pH balance. Smoking adds another layer of odor since nicotine is released through bodily fluids. The mixture may leave your private parts smelling less fresh than usual.

Why Hydration and Balance Matter

Not drinking enough water is one of the simplest but most overlooked causes of stronger vaginal odor. When your body is dehydrated, toxins concentrate in your fluids, making any natural smell more intense. A balanced diet with plenty of vegetables, fruits, and whole grains helps regulate your microbiome and supports good vaginal health.

Foods That Help Reduce Odor

The good news is that certain foods can improve vaginal odor naturally:

  • Probiotics (yogurt, kefir, sauerkraut): These restore healthy Lactobacillus bacteria, keeping vaginal pH in check and reducing infections.
  • Fruits like pineapple, oranges, and strawberries: Rich in natural sugars and vitamins, they may create a lighter, more pleasant scent.
  • Leafy greens and fiber-rich veggies: They help refine the body and keep a balanced internal environment.
  • Plenty of water: Staying hydrated ensures discharge stays clear and fresh.

When to See a Doctor

While diet plays a vital role, not every fishy odor comes from food. If the smell is strong, persistent, or comes with itching, burning, or unusual discharge, it may signal an infection such as bacterial vaginosis. In that case, see a healthcare professional for proper diagnosis and treatment.
